next up previous contents
Nächste Seite: Sprachdefinition I Aufwärts: ARS++ - Erste Ausbaustufe Vorherige Seite: ARS++ und Scheme   Inhalt

Ausbau von A++ in ARS++

Erste Ausbaustufe

Diese erste Ausbaustufe von ARS++ entspricht ganz grob: ARS + Scheme.

Die Erweiterung von A++ in Richtung ARS++ besteht ganz einfach aus der Übernahme vorgegebener Primitiv-Abstraktionen und vorgegebener Daten.

Die Primitivfunktionen wurden größtenteils aus der von Brent Benson freizügig zur Verfügung gestellten Bibliothek `libscheme' in zum Teil etwas abgeänderter Form übernommen.

Nicht übernommen wurde die Scheme-Makrotechnik in allen Varianten und mit allen Eigenschaften sowie einige Special-Forms.

Grundsätzlich ist es aber in ARS++ auch möglich Makros auf der Anwenderseite zu definieren.



Georg P. Loczewski 2003-07-18
Buchbestellung hier!!!